WASHINGTON, Jan. 8 -- Sen. Angus King issued the following press release:

U.S. Senators Angus King (I-ME) and Lisa Murkowski (R-AK), co-chairs of the United States Senate Arctic Caucus, released the following statements following members of the Trump Administration's recent comments on Greenland.

"America is an Arctic nation, and our strength for decades in the High North has been the collaborative relationships we share with our allies in the Arctic community," said Senator King. "I'll bottom line it: there is absolutely no national security reason for us to own, occupy or control Greenland.
